      Sheriff beat Shakhtar Donetsk

      Sheriff overcame Shakhtar Donetsk, 2x0, on Wednesday, in a game relating to matchweek 1. Both Yuriy Vernydub's team and Roberto de Zerbi's team played their first game in the competition.

      In the 16th minute, Adama Traoré opened the scoring for Sheriff, with a left-foot shot inside the penalty area, after a pass from Cristiano Silva.

      Momo Yansane netted the last goal with 62 minutes on the clock through a header inside the penalty box. Momo Yansane reaching the landmark of five goals for the season.

      After the result Sheriff are 3rd in the table, with 7 points, while Shakhtar Donetsk sit 4th place, with 2 points. With regard to the next fixture, Tiraspol's team will play away against Real Madrid. Meanwhile, Donetsk's team will play at home against Internazionale.
